This week, in celebration of 25 years of MagicWeek, I thought I'd upload a
personal favourite. Fresh from his Grand Prix win at FISM 1982 in Lausanne,
Switzerland, and aged just 22, Lance Burton's outstanding performance on The
Paul Daniels Magic Show on 20th November 1982 provided inspiration (and a
few full-time careers!) for a new generation of young magicians. This was the
first time we'd seen him here in the UK and overnight he became everyone's
favourite magic act. See

Laura
London: Cheat - The Magicians Table, London, 11th July. Cheat
is the incredible story of Geraldine Hartmann, a card shark, gambler,
and sleight of hand artist in the 1920s. Laura London debuted her first
one-woman show 'Laura London: Cheat' at the Edinburgh Fringe 2016 and
received four and five-star reviews across the board. Since then, she
has toured the show, appearing at venues such as The Meridien Hotel,
Piccadilly and Vaulty Towers in Waterloo, La Villette in Paris and The
Magic Castle in Los Angeles.
The show reveals the story of Geraldine Hartmann, a card shark, gambler,
sleight of hand artist and of course a cheat in the 1920s. Geraldine's
passionate affair with poker, whiskey and a lover are told through the
entries of her personal journal, as are the card cheating techniques she
used to part the suckers from their money. Be enthralled and entertained
as Laura London lays bare the life and secrets of one of the world's few
female card sharks. Friday 11th July, 7.30pm-9.30pm at The Magicians
Table, 47-49 Tanner Street, London SE1 3PL. See
www.magicianstablelive.com.

Let's
Bury Jack - The Musical. David Britland writes: There's a long and
inglorious history of card magic performed to rhyming patter. Popular
songs have also been used to give card routines an emotional dimension.
That meant choreographing the magic to fit the music, which was never
ideal. With AI, you can now flip that process and compose the music and
song to fit the routine. I've been exploring the use of AI in magic.
Here is one example of using Suno AI for music. Lyrics written in
collaboration with ChatGPT and Claude AI:

The
Karl Fulves Convention - London, 12th July. The Karl Fulves
Convention (KFC) will be held this year on Saturday 12th July from 1pm
at The Sir John Oldcastle pub, 29-35 Farringdon Road, London EC1M 3JF
(on the corner of Farringdon Road and Greville Street, a five minute
walk from International Magic in Clerkenwell Road).
The KFC is a highly informal afternoon set
up to honour the most important close-up magician of the 20th century.
Attendance is free but you are required to show at least one trick by
Fulves, or from any of his publications. To commemorate its 10th
anniversary, this year's convention promises a few surprises! At 5.30pm
there will be a lecture and a second-hand book sale at the nearby Betsey
Trotwood pub if there is enough interest. For more information email
abrown.kfc@gmail.com.
